Updates From Ryan Murphy

Glee creator, Ryan Murphy, has spoken with several news outlets on what we have to look forward to when Glee returns to our televisions in April. The first thing we will get is more songs per episode! Ryan told TheWrap.com that "We've been averaging five or six songs per episode in the first 15. In the back nine we do an average of eight to 10. The back nine is about the regionals competition."


And have you ever wondered about the strange way Glee was premiered in May, then we had to wait four months for another episode, we got 9 more episodes, and now we have to wait another four months for another 9 episodes? It was Fox's idea! However, Murphy did consult on it, and thinks "it definitely paid off. I think it worked because the show is about thinking outside the box, and doing things that are unusual. They picked it up because they didn't want just another network show. They wanted to do something unusual and strange. And so that philosophy has gone into the marketing of it."


Wondering what the upcoming episodes have in store for us? According to an interview with Greg In Hollywood,  Sue Sylvester will continue in her evil ways: "Sue will never take a backseat on the show ever because Jane is so fantastic and we write so heavily toward her… people love her. If you thought she was bad in the first 13, she’s doubly wicked and funny in the [rest]." and the Madonna episode will include ten of her songs. Kristen Chenoweth (and more) will also be guest starring: “I’m really excited about Kristen Chenoweth coming back, she’s such a doll and I love writing for her and I love pitching songs that she’s never sung. And we have a couple of really big top-secret guest stars who I can’t say. Childhood idols of mine. … They love the show and wanted to do it."
